Output 507800f2630a61ebb0c8b0d76289c9f3ae5eb4fb18e95bbd98c1ce7851648dcf:5

value
934140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fb951510552e2ea4abb14677ef12f9d0c2d6428 OP_EQUAL
address
363MgexkNX36RacPfmAfbmidyyxVPwtuMY
transaction
507800f2630a61ebb0c8b0d76289c9f3ae5eb4fb18e95bbd98c1ce7851648dcf
spent
true